Historical Perspective: From Mechanical Reels to Virtual Spins

The origins of slot machines can be traced back to late 19th-century innovations, where mechanical devices captivated casino patrons with spinning reels and chance-based outcomes. The transition from land-based machines to digital platforms accelerated in the 1990s with the advent of online casinos, opening paths for innovation in accessibility and game variety.

By integrating complex algorithms and random number generation (RNG), modern online slot games ensure fairness and unpredictability—fundamental to maintaining player trust. Industry data reflects that the global online slots market was valued at approximately USD 39.8 billion in 2021, with a comp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.2% projected through 2028, showcasing rapid market expansion driven by technological progress and regulatory liberalization.

Regulatory Frameworks and Responsible Gaming

Regulatory developments have significantly influenced online slot offerings, demanding higher standards of fairness, transparency, and player protection. Countries like the UK, Malta, and Gibraltar have established comprehensive licensing regimes, ensuring operators adhere to strict guidelines.

However, the landscape remains complex; inconsistencies across jurisdictions can lead to challenges in player protection, especially concerning minors and responsible gambling. Leading platforms increasingly implement features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ion, and real-time activity monitoring to foster sustainable engagement.
